Kim Young-kwang and Chae Soo-bin star in Netflix’s 'Charge Me Up,' premieres worldwide Oct 9

A new Korean original drama mixes fantasy and romance: it follows a third-generation chaebol heir who carries an artificial heart battery and a woman who possesses electric powers. The story centers on their relationship and how their abilities shape the narrative.

Leading the cast are Kim Young-kwang and Chae Soo-bin, who play the central characters. Their casting underscores the series’ identity and raises expectations for on-screen chemistry as the plot unfolds.

Editorial image 1

The series is a Netflix original set to premiere worldwide on October 9, making its debut simultaneously for domestic and international audiences via the global streaming platform.
